149 EXCHANGES, MONEYS, WEIGHTS, AND MEASURES

Insert under separate Heads the Course of Exchange; a List of the Gold, Silver, and Copper Coins current in the Colony, and their relative value to each other; the Amount of Bullion and of Paper Currency in circulation; in what Money Accounts are kept; and the Weights and Measures in common use.
